About Jamestowne Assisted Living in Kingston, Tennessee
Jamestowne Assisted Living, located in Kingston, Tennessee, is a one-level assisted living community that is minutes away from historical landmarks and popular attractions in Roane County such as Southwest Point and Fort Park. Our community is a one-level Assisted Living community that features 56 senior apartments and suites. The grounds feature an expansive courtyard and even a walking track around the building that promotes healthy activity. We ensure a delightful experience by offering amenities such as southern-style cooking, beauticians and barbers, housekeeping services, and much more! Regular events such as faith-based activities and community outreach programs are provided at the community to give residents a chance to give back and share their experiences with others in the Kingston, Tennessee area. We welcome you to explore the southern hospitality and supportive environment that our community offers to seniors who want to enjoy their retirement. Reviews of Jamestowne Assisted Living in Kingston, Tennessee

I chose Jamestowne Assisted Living for my mom because of the cost and the care. They're rated pretty high, and when my wife and I talked to them, we liked the people and liked the way it was. The people there are nice. I like them a lot. My mom is happy there. She doesn't have to share a room, and it's cheaper than the one that she would have to share a room with at the other place. She has her own room, and it is a good size. She also has good people there. The price is the cheapest in the area, and I thought they're the best of all of them. I also have tried the food, and it is really good. Right now, my mom spent a couple of hours in physical therapy, and then they helped her walk down hallways. They have other activities, but she hasn't gotten involved with them yet because she can't get around as much as she wants to. We haven't paid attention to the activities, but I see an activity sheet on the wall, and they have something going on every day, so they're busy. I know they do quite a few field trips and stuff like that, and she wants to go on those. They're super clean. They're always cleaning, and they're always sanitizing. Their food is restaurant quality. My mom loves their food. She has a high standard for food, and she loves Jamestowne's food.
